2 definitions by jim penthouse

Top Definition
A device used by females (similar to conventional "tampons") to seriously injure the penis of a possible sexual assailant.

i'm wearing my rapex, no man will rape me and get away with it...

you should've wore your rapex...he would've regretted it!!!
by jim penthouse November 02, 2005
a source of vaginal infestation relief from yeast infection, and chafing.
god!!!it burns...i need vagiclean...
by jim penthouse November 02, 2005

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.